Subject: [RFC][PATCH 1/3] dma-buf: heaps: Add deferred-free-helper library code
Date: Thu, 17 Dec 2020 23:06:10 +0000	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20201217230612.32397-1-john.stultz@linaro.org> (raw)

This patch provides infrastructure for deferring buffer frees.

This is a feature ION provided which when used with some form
of a page pool, provides a nice performance boost in an
allocation microbenchmark. The reason it helps is it allows the
page-zeroing to be done out of the normal allocation/free path,
and pushed off to a kthread.

As not all heaps will find this useful, its implemented as
a optional helper library that heaps can utilize.

diff --git a/drivers/dma-buf/heaps/deferred-free-helper.c b/drivers/dma-buf/heaps/deferred-free-helper.c
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..b8f54860454f
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/dma-buf/heaps/deferred-free-helper.c
@@ -0,0 +1,136 @@
+//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
+/*
+ * Deferred dmabuf freeing helper
+ *
+ * Copyright (C) 2020 Linaro, Ltd.
+ *
+ * Based on the ION page pool code
+ * Copyright (C) 2011 Google, Inc.
+ */
+
+#include <linux/freezer.h>
+#include <linux/list.h>
+#include <linux/slab.h>
+#include <linux/swap.h>
+#include <linux/sched/signal.h>
+
+#include "deferred-free-helper.h"
+
+static LIST_HEAD(free_list);
+static size_t list_size;
+wait_queue_head_t freelist_waitqueue;
+struct task_struct *freelist_task;
+static DEFINE_MUTEX(free_list_lock);
+
+enum {
+	USE_POOL = 0,
+	SKIP_POOL = 1,
+};
+
+void deferred_free(struct deferred_freelist_item *item,
+		   void (*free)(struct deferred_freelist_item*, bool),
+		   size_t size)
+{
+	INIT_LIST_HEAD(&item->list);
+	item->size = size;
+	item->free = free;
+
+	mutex_lock(&free_list_lock);
+	list_add(&item->list, &free_list);
+	list_size += size;
+	mutex_unlock(&free_list_lock);
+	wake_up(&freelist_waitqueue);
+}
+
+static size_t free_one_item(bool nopool)
+{
+	size_t size = 0;
+	struct deferred_freelist_item *item;
+
+	mutex_lock(&free_list_lock);
+	if (list_empty(&free_list)) {
+		mutex_unlock(&free_list_lock);
+		return 0;
+	}
+	item = list_first_entry(&free_list, struct deferred_freelist_item, list);
+	list_del(&item->list);
+	size = item->size;
+	list_size -= size;
+	mutex_unlock(&free_list_lock);
+
+	item->free(item, nopool);
+	return size;
+}
+
+static unsigned long get_freelist_size(void)
+{
+	unsigned long size;
+
+	mutex_lock(&free_list_lock);
+	size = list_size;
+	mutex_unlock(&free_list_lock);
+	return size;
+}
+
+static unsigned long freelist_shrink_count(struct shrinker *shrinker,
+					   struct shrink_control *sc)
+{
+	return get_freelist_size();
+}
+
+static unsigned long freelist_shrink_scan(struct shrinker *shrinker,
+					  struct shrink_control *sc)
+{
+	int total_freed = 0;
+
+	if (sc->nr_to_scan == 0)
+		return 0;
+
+	while (total_freed < sc->nr_to_scan) {
+		int freed = free_one_item(SKIP_POOL);
+
+		if (!freed)
+			break;
+
+		total_freed += freed;
+	}
+
+	return total_freed;
+}
+
+static struct shrinker freelist_shrinker = {
+	.count_objects = freelist_shrink_count,
+	.scan_objects = freelist_shrink_scan,
+	.seeks = DEFAULT_SEEKS,
+	.batch = 0,
+};
+
+static int deferred_free_thread(void *data)
+{
+	while (true) {
+		wait_event_freezable(freelist_waitqueue,
+				     get_freelist_size() > 0);
+
+		free_one_item(USE_POOL);
+	}
+
+	return 0;
+}
+
+static int deferred_freelist_init(void)
+{
+	list_size = 0;
+
+	init_waitqueue_head(&freelist_waitqueue);
+	freelist_task = kthread_run(deferred_free_thread, NULL,
+				    "%s", "dmabuf-deferred-free-worker");
+	if (IS_ERR(freelist_task)) {
+		pr_err("%s: creating thread for deferred free failed\n",
+		       __func__);
+		return -1;
+	}
+	sched_set_normal(freelist_task, 19);
+
+	return register_shrinker(&freelist_shrinker);
+}
+device_initcall(deferred_freelist_init);
diff --git a/drivers/dma-buf/heaps/deferred-free-helper.h b/drivers/dma-buf/heaps/deferred-free-helper.h
new file mode 100644
index 000000000000..09a2274a897c
--- /dev/null
+++ b/drivers/dma-buf/heaps/deferred-free-helper.h
@@ -0,0 +1,15 @@
+/* S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0 */
+
+#ifndef DEFERRED_FREE_HELPER_H
+#define DEFERRED_FREE_HELPER_H
+
+struct deferred_freelist_item {
+	size_t size;
+	void (*free)(struct deferred_freelist_item *i, bool no_pool);
+	struct list_head list;
+};
+
+void deferred_free(struct deferred_freelist_item *item,
+		   void (*free)(struct deferred_freelist_item *i, bool no_pool),
+		   size_t size);
+#endif
